Full Adidas Paul Pogba Season 3 'Predator' Collection Released
Adidas today released the third collection exclusively designed for Paul Pogba. The new Adidas Paul Pogba 2018 collection includes three football boots and various lifestyle items, dubbed the Adidas Football x Pogba Season 3 collection.
The key item of the new Adidas Paul Pogba Season 3 collection is definitely the Adidas Predator 18+ Paul Pogba signature cleat that he already wore in several matches. The other items of the collection are mostly lifestyle products.

The new Adidas Paul Pogba Capsule Collection Season 3 is available from May 2 at selected retailers.

Penalty Shonan Bellmare 15th Season Commemorative Kit
Japanese J-League side Shonan Bellmare has officially unveiled a special 15th Season Commemorative kit produced by Penalty. This vibrant new release marks a significant milestone in the partnership between the club and the Brazilian sportswear brand, celebrating a decade and a half of continuous collaboration.
Most notably, the club has confirmed that this commemorative shirt will serve as the final kit produced by Penalty for Shonan Bellmare, bringing an end to one of the most recognizable and long-running technical sponsorships in modern Japanese domestic football.
The Shonan Bellmare 15th Season Commemorative shirt features a mashup design, merging the look of the past 15 kits in one shirt. The result is a highly complex and striking graphic design set against the team's traditional bright lime green base.

Konyaspor 26-27 Special Kit - Vote Winner Announced
Update - Sunday, May 17, 2026: The checkered design has won Konyaspor's 26-27 special kit vote, it was announced by the club.
Turkish Super Lig side Konyaspor has officially handed the design reins to its supporters by launching a fan vote to select the club's 2026-27 alternative kit, with three bespoke Hummel designs currently up for debate.
The "Anatolian Eagles" are offering a diverse menu of choices: a vibrant green-and-white checkered pattern that evokes a classic retro feel, a clean half-and-half vertical split with intricate chevron detailing on the sleeves, and a minimalist white base featuring a sharp green horizontal band across the chest.
In a nod to the club's heritage, the poll is scheduled to close this Friday, May 15 at exactly 19:22 - a tribute to the club’s founding year.

Manchester United 26-27 Home Kit Debuted
In the match that just ended, Manchester United players debuted their new 2026-27 home kit. It also marked the first time Manchester United has worn next season’s kit before the current season has even ended.
Anyway, it turned out to be a successful debut, as they secured a 3-2 victory over Nottingham Forest. At the same time, Bruno Fernandes registered his 20th assist of the season, becoming the player with the most assists in a single Premier League season, matching the records of Kevin De Bruyne and Thierry Henry.
